Top Affordable VR Solutions for Schools
Integrating virtual reality technology in education doesn’t have to stretch school budgets. Here are some recommended budget-amiable VR devices and platforms for classrooms:
1. Google Cardboard
- cost: $10 - $20 per unit
- Description: Cardboard headsets paired with existing student smartphones create a viable, low-cost entry into VR.
- Highlights: Lightweight, portable, works with numerous free and paid VR apps (e.g.Google Expeditions).
2. Oculus Go (Discontinued but Available)
- Cost: $100 – $150 (refurbished/used)
- Description: A standalone VR headset. While no longer in production, it remains an affordable, user-friendly solution for basic VR needs.
- Highlights: No phone or PC required, good for media viewing, 3D tours, and simple simulations.
3. Merge EDU Headsets
- Cost: ~$50 per headset
- Description: Durable, classroom-friendly VR/AR headsets; includes education-focused content library and interactive experiences.
- Highlights: Designed specifically for schools, compatible with iOS and Android.
4. ClassVR
- Cost: Packages starting at ~$400 (including headset, content platform, and teacher controls)
- Description: All-in-one classroom VR solution tailored for K-12 education, with extensive curriculum-aligned content.
- Highlights: Dedicated teacher portal, safe and secure for school use.
5. Smartphone-Based VR Apps
- Cost: Free or low-cost
- Description: Utilize tablets or smartphones students already own alongside basic VR viewers.
- Highlights: Access to thousands of educational VR experiences at a fraction of the price.

How to Integrate Cost-Effective VR Technology in Schools
Rolling out affordable VR in education involves thoughtful planning, training, and gradual implementation. Here’s a practical roadmap for schools:
-
assess Needs and Infrastructure
- Survey available budget, existing devices (tablets, smartphones, computers), and tech support resources.
- Identify key curriculum areas that can benefit from immersive learning.
-
Pilot a Low-Cost VR Solution
- Begin with a small set of devices—Google Cardboard or Merge headsets—to test interest and impact.
- Explore free trial content or VR demos before making large investments.
-
Choose VR Content Carefully
- Prioritize content that is educational, interactive, and curriculum-aligned (e.g., science labs, history tours, language immersion).
- Check licensing terms for school settings; many platforms offer discounted or free educational access.
-
Train Educators
- Offer workshops or online tutorials on managing devices, lesson planning, and troubleshooting basic issues.
- Encourage teachers to start with guided activities before moving to open-ended explorations.
-
Monitor, Evaluate, and Scale
- Gather feedback from students and teachers on VR’s effectiveness and engagement.
- Scale up investment where impact is highest—consider device sharing models or mobile “VR carts”.

Frequently Asked Questions (FAQ) on VR in Schools
- Is VR safe for children? Yes, when age-appropriate content and proper supervision are ensured. Always follow manufacturer safety guidelines.
- Do all students need individual headsets? No,many schools use device sharing or mobile VR “carts” for group rotations,maximizing affordability.
- What about students without smartphones? Schools can invest in a classroom set of loaner devices or prioritize headsets compatible with different devices.
- Does VR require high-speed internet? Some experiences are offline, but others require basic Wi-Fi for content downloads or streaming.
